Why This Upside Down Strawberry Cake: 5 Simple Steps to Delight Recipe Works
The magic lies in the layering technique and balance of ingredients. Melting butter directly in the cake pan and sprinkling brown sugar creates a luscious caramel base that kisses the fresh strawberries with sweetness and moisture. Mixing dry ingredients separately before folding in the wet components ensures a smooth, fluffy vanilla batter that bakes evenly. By pouring the batter atop the fruit, the berries steam and soften during baking, making the cake tender and juicy when flipped. Ingredients You’ll Need

Gather the stars of this simple yet stunning cake, from fresh, vibrant strawberries to rich butter and fundamental baking essentials. Together, they blend into a harmonious and tempting masterpiece.
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, sliced: These juicy berries bring bright tartness and vibrant color that elevate the entire cake.
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ter: Provides the comforting richness that caramelizes with the sugary topping.
- 1 cup brown sugar: Adds that signature deep caramel flavor crucial for the cake’s decadent upside-down finish.
- 1 cup all-purpose flour: The foundation for the moist, tender cake crumb.
- 1 cup granulated sugar: Sweetens the vanilla batter to golden perfection.
- 1/2 cup milk: Brings moisture and softness to every bite.
- 2 large eggs: Bind ingredients and provide structure to the cake.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Infuses warm, fragrant vanilla notes throughout the cake.
- 1 teaspoon baking powder: Ensures the cake rises light and fluffy.
- 1/2 teaspoon salt: Balances the sweetness and deepens the flavors.
Ingredient Substitutions & Tips
- Fresh strawberries: Substitute with fresh blueberries or raspberries for a different fruity twist.
- Unsalted butter: Can be replaced with salted butter if unsalted isn’t available; reduce additional salt slightly.
- Milk: Use any dairy alternative like almond or oat milk for a dairy-free version.
- Vanilla extract: Try almond extract in small amounts for a unique flavor depth.

How to Make Upside Down Strawberry Cake: 5 Simple Steps to Delight Recipe
Step 1: Preheat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is crucial to ensure the cake bakes evenly from the moment it goes in.
💡 Pro Tip: An oven thermometer can help maintain the perfect baking temperature if your oven runs hot or cold.
Step 2: Melt Butter
Melt the butter directly in a 9-inch round cake pan over low heat until fully liquid. This creates the base for our caramelized topping.
💡 Pro Tip: Use gentle heat to avoid browning the butter now; you want it melted, not browned.
Step 3: Add Brown Sugar
Evenly sprinkle the brown sugar over the melted butter, which will blend together to form that addictive caramel layer.
💡 Pro Tip: Spread the sugar in an even layer to ensure all strawberries get a sweet caramel coat.
Step 4: Arrange Strawberries
Carefully place the sliced strawberries on top of the brown sugar, creating an inviting fruit mosaic that will shine once the cake is flipped.
💡 Pro Tip: Try to cover the entire surface for full berry flavor with every bite.
Step 5: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a bowl, whisk together the fl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t. This ensures your cake batter will be smooth and well-risen.
💡 Pro Tip: Sift if you have time to avoid clumps and add airiness.
Step 6: Mix Wet Ingredients
In a separate bowl, beat the eggs with milk and vanilla extract until fully combined and slightly frothy, infusing the batter with flavor and moisture.
💡 Pro Tip: Room temperature eggs blend better and give a lighter texture.
Step 7: Combine Ingredients
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ients, stirring gently until the batter is smooth but don’t overmix or it could become dense.
💡 Pro Tip: Fold with a spatula rather than using a mixer to preserve air bubbles.
Step 8: Pour Batter
Carefully pour the batter over the strawberries in the pan, spreading it evenly to cover the fruit without disturbing the arrangement.
💡 Pro Tip: Gently tap the pan on the counter to release any air bubbles in the batter.
Step 9: Bake Cake
Bake for 40-45 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. The cake will rise and set nicely, with a golden top.
💡 Pro Tip: Start checking at 40 minutes to avoid overbaking and drying out your cake.
Step 10: Cool and Serve
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es to set before carefully inverting it onto a serving plate to reveal the gorgeous strawberry topping.
💡 Pro Tip: Run a knife around the edges if it sticks before flipping.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Learn from these common pitfalls:
- Skipping butter melting step: Without melted butter, the caramelized topping won’t form properly.
- Not arranging strawberries evenly: Uneven fruit can cause inconsistent texture and presentation.
- Overmixing batter: This leads to a tough cake instead of soft and moist.
- Opening oven door too often: Causes heat loss and uneven baking.
- Flipping cake too soon: The cake can break if it’s not cooled for at least 10 minutes.
- Ignoring toothpick test: Baking longer than necessary dries out the cake.

Make Ahead and Storage
Make-Ahead Instructions
You can prepare this cake batter and assemble it in the pan a day ahead, then refrigerate it covered. Let it sit at room temperature for 15-20 minutes before baking for best results.
Storage
Store leftover c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days to maintain freshness and moistness.
Freezing
This cake freezes well! Wrap individual slices tightly in plastic wrap and place in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ge.
Reheating
Rewarm slices gently in a low oven (around 300°F) for 10 minutes or microwave briefly to refresh the softness and flavors before serving.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en strawberries instead of fresh?
It’s best to use fresh strawberries because frozen ones release extra moisture, which could affect the cake’s texture and caramelization.
What pan size should I use?
A 9-inch round cake pan is ideal to achieve the right thickness and cooking time. Using a smaller or larger pan will affect baking time and cake height.
How do I know when the cake is done?
Insert a toothpick into the center after 40 minutes;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s. The edges will also start to pull away slightly from the pan.
Can I make this cake vegan?
With some ingredient swaps like plant-based butter, non-dairy milk, and egg replacer, you could experiment with a vegan version, although the texture might differ slightly.

Upside Down Strawberry Cake: 5 Simple Steps to Delight Recipe
This Upside Down Strawberry Cake is a delightful and simple dessert featuring fresh strawberries caramelized under a buttery brown sugar topping, baked to golden perfection with a tender cake base.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 45 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 10 minutes
- Yield: 8 servings 1x
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, sliced
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ter
- 1 cup brown sugar
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Melt Butter: Melt butter in a 9-inch round cake pan over low heat.
- Add Brown Sugar: Sprinkle brown sugar evenly over the melted butter.
- Arrange Strawberries: Arrange sliced strawberries on top of the brown sugar.
- Mix Dry Ingredients: In a bowl, mix fl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t.
- Mix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, beat eggs, milk, and vanilla together.
- Combine Wet and Dry: Combine wet and dry ingredients and mix until smooth.
- Pour Batter: Pour batter over the strawberries in the pan.
- Bake: Bake for 40-45 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
- Cool and Serve: Let cool for 10 minutes, then invert onto a serving plate.
